Drew Carey Mocks Dancing ‘The Price Is Right’ Contestant
Entertainment gossip and news from Newsweek’s network of contributors
Drew Carey has been the witness of a myriad of contestant celebrations as the host of The Price Is Right, but one contestant actually made him start dancing along with them.
The 66-year-old host was performing his duties on the Tuesday, February 18 episode of the game show like any other when contestant Roslin Real stepped up to the podium. Real, who was constantly dancing as she was participating, played the Range Game, where she correctly guessed the range for a trip to Vermont, which cost $9,439. The contestant continued to dance and celebrated her correct answer with a flick of her hair.
Carey seemingly mocked the enthusiastic contestant and playfully mocked her dance moves before he continued to host the episode.

Michael Tullberg/Getty Images
Real, who was quite lucky during her time on the show, continued to dance throughout her participation in the games, where she secured a spot in the Showcase Showdown. The contestant danced as she spun the wheel, which eventually landed on “100,” meaning she would take home an additional $25,000. Real’s winnings for the night came to a total of $26,000 before she lost to another contestant later in the episode.

Drew Carey took over as the host of The Price Is Right following Bob Barker’s retirement at 83 years old in 2007. Barker was the face of the program ever since it first aired back in 1972, and he appeared in over 6,500 episodes.
